Sull'autore

Saul Williams is a multifaceted artist known for his powerful contributions to poetry, music, and acting. Emerging from the spoken word scene, he gained recognition in the late 1990s and early 2000s for his dynamic performances and thought-provoking lyrics. Williams blends various genres, including hip-hop, rock, and electronic music, creating a unique sound that resonates with diverse audiences. His poetic prowess is evident in his published works, which often explore themes of identity, social justice, and personal struggle.

Beyond his artistic pursuits, Williams is also an activist and educator, using his platform to address critical societal issues. His work has been influenced by a variety of cultural and artistic figures, and he continues to inspire a new generation of artists and thinkers. With a compelling presence in both the literary and musical landscapes, Saul Williams remains a significant voice in contemporary art, advocating for change and self-expression through his creative endeavors.
